Role overview (listing rewrite)

Acute Care, Part-time Advanced Practice Clinician for Farmington, NM — TeamHealth Corporate — Farmington, San Juan County About the Role We are seeking a dedicated and quality-driven nurse practitioner or physician assistant to join our post-acute care team in Farmington, New Mexico. This is an exciting opportunity for clinicians who aim to make a significant difference in the lives of their patients by providing top-notch care. Responsibilities Rounding in skilled nursing facilities on a part-time basis (1 day per week) Evaluating and managing patient care in post-acute settings Collaborating with interdisciplinary teams to ensure comprehensive patient care Documenting clinical notes and ensuring compliance with healthcare regulations Qualifications Nurse Practitioner or Physician Assistant license in the state of New Mexico Minimum 1 year experience in post-acute care settings preferred Strong clinical skills and ability to work independently Excellent communication and interpersonal skills Commitment to quality patient care and continuous improvement More About TeamHealth Corporate TeamHealth is a leading provider of healthcare services, dedicated to improving the lives of our patients through exceptional clinical care. Our team of clinicians works collaboratively with other healthcare professionals to deliver comprehensive and compassionate care.
